Anago Sushi is a popular type of sushi that features the delicate and buttery flavor of sea eel. To make Anago Sushi, you will need the following ingredients: - 2 anago fillets - Sushi rice - Nori (seaweed) sheets - Soy sauce - Wasabi - Pickled ginger Start by preparing the anago fillets. Remove the skin and bones, and cut the eel into thin strips. Cook the anago fillets in a saucepan with a mixture of soy sauce, mirin, and sugar until the eel is tender and the sauce has thickened. Next, prepare the sushi rice by washing and cooking it according to package instructions. Once the rice is cooked, let it cool slightly before seasoning it with a mixture of rice vinegar, sugar, and salt. To assemble the Anago Sushi, place a sheet of nori on a bamboo sushi mat. Wet your hands with water to prevent the rice from sticking, and spread a thin layer of sushi rice on the nori, leaving a small border at the top.
